Experiences with University of Edinburgh undergrad Mathematics

I am an international student with an offer from University of Edinburgh for undergrad in mathematics. I am inclined towards pure and statistics. After this, I would like to get masters/PhD in a better reputed university in UK or US. I would like to know your (or people you know first hand) experiences as a mathematics undergrad. I really need to decide between University of Edinburgh and UC Berkeley. Any experience you could share would be really appreciated. These are the questions/concerns that come to my mind:

* How good is the quality of mathematics undergrad education in Edin.?

* What are the specific areas of mathematics Edin is strong (and weak) at?

* How much would you value maths undergrad from Edin. for a masters or PhD elsewhere?

* What are the most common masters/PhD destinations for Edin. maths undergrads?

* How competitive or stressful is Maths undergrad, compared to related subjects (physics, CS) and similarly reputed universities?

* How is the student culture in the department like?

* What is the most positive aspects of Edin. maths undergrad programme?

* Similarly, what are some of the negative aspects of Edin. maths undergrad programme or university in general?

* Can an undergrad student get to participate in research groups, with a reasonable chance?

